Been trying to reboot the family server for awhile now but I guess I’ve been too picky with how I want things or something because the server has been down for several months now. I get tired of the kiddos across the family units fighting or all the family members spreading out and not actually playing together. So I downsized the server package. No point in having it big enough to support Multiverse with multiple worlds if everyone is going to play solo. One world, one map is enough for the server I think. I believe it was version 1.8 that introduced the feature of controlling the size of the world border as well. I’ll be able to limit how far the family can explore with that setting. It should reduce lag and keep everyone together. I don’t understand the point of logging onto a server if you’re going to play solo with a game that allows you to play solo offline.
